IMF Chief warns over 1930s-style threats
❄
The managing director of the International Monetary Fund has warned that the global economy faces the prospect of economic retraction, rising protectionism, isolation and . . . what happened in the 30s [Depression], as European tensions again flared over suggestions in Paris that the UKs credit rating should be downgraded before France's ...
